Base on what I learned here in bitcointalk and understand, Probably not. A  pump and dump scheme is a fraudulent operation where the operators own lots of a low-valued stock or commodity, and use mass advertising to lure large amounts of money from new investors, which in turn inflates the price. Once the commodity has reached a sufficiently high price, the operators “cash out” by selling all their holdings, which causes the commodity’s price to plummet, and the later investors lose most of their invested money.

A pump-and-dump scheme will need someone to orchestrate it, and bitcoin or any other cryptocurrency does not have one. No one can actually control it because it comprises a group of people buying and selling, in a completely open market.
